Responsibilities
  • Identify key risk areas / high risk taxpayers for audit through data analytics
  • Conduct field based and desk audits on large taxpayers to deter non-compliance and improve voluntary compliance
  • Review ACAP reports, identify control gaps and follow-up on ACAP related work
  • Provide assistance to taxpayers on clarification of tax policies and practises and the rationale, application of tax laws and assessments
  • Provide education to maximize voluntary compliance by conducting talks on specialized or technical GST issues

Requirements
  • Degree in Accounting or Business preferred
  • Possessing an accreditation by SIATP will be an advantage
  • Experience in audit and/or GST-related tax advisory would be an advantage
  • Good knowledge of auditing, internals controls & accounting practices
  • Good knowledge of GST laws and practices
  • Good knowledge of the audit process, audit methodologies available, consequences of different types of audit determination etc.
  • Basic data literacy and ability to use data to support decision making
  • Ability to question, probe and analyse
  • Can multi-task and work under pressure
  • Resourceful and able to work independently in a team environment
